最近在使用bakaxl時,遇到了一個問題——缺少json文件。這使我無法正常使用bakaxl進行數據分析和處理。
import bakaxl # 讀取文件 data = bakaxl.read_excel('test.xlsx') # 報錯信息 FileNotFoundError: [Errno 2] No such file or directory: 'test.xlsx.json'
通常情況下,我們使用bakaxl來讀取excel文件的時候,bakaxl會自動生成一個與excel文件同名的json文件,用于緩存數據,這樣可以提高讀取速度。然而,如果我們沒有這個json文件,就會出現如上所示的錯誤信息。
那么,該如何解決這個問題呢?
import bakaxl # 讀取文件,并強制重新生成json文件 data = bakaxl.read_excel('test.xlsx', jsonforce=True)
通過添加jsonforce=True參數,我們可以強制bakaxl重新生成json文件。這很有用,特別是當我們在使用完一個excel文件后修改了它并再次使用時,json文件可能會過時。
除了強制重新生成json文件,我們還可以通過手動創建json文件來解決這個問題。
import bakaxl # 讀取文件,并手動指定json文件路徑 data = bakaxl.read_excel('test.xlsx', json='test.json')
通過添加json='test.json'參數,我們可以手動指定json文件路徑,這樣就不會出現缺少json文件的情況了。
總之,bakaxl是一個非常實用的python庫,可以讓我們更加方便地進行數據處理和分析。但是,在使用的過程中,如果出現缺少json文件的問題,我們可以通過強制重新生成json文件或手動指定json文件路徑來解決它。
上一篇css3漸變色谷歌